ARLINGTON, TEXAS — When the Dallas Cowboys walked off the field after a gut-wrenching 27-17 loss to the Arizona Cardinals, the mood inside AT&T Stadium felt heavier than ever. The scoreboard didn’t just show defeat — it revealed a franchise losing control of its destiny.

But before the nation could finish laughing at Dallas’ collapse, Jerry Jones struck back. In less than 24 hours, the Cowboys’ owner and general manager turned heartbreak into headline, pulling off two blockbuster trades that sent shockwaves through the NFL.

The first deal brought All-Pro defensive tackle Quinnen Williams from the New York Jets in exchange for former first-rounder Mazi Smith. Hours later, the Cowboys added Logan Wilson, a high-IQ linebacker known for his physicality and leadership.

Dallas’ slide in national Power Rankings was brutal. CBS Sports buried them at No. 25, calling the defense “beyond repair.” ESPN dropped them to No. 21, saying they can’t “begin to think about playoffs until they win consecutive games.”

Even Pro Football Focus gave them a slim 5% playoff chance, citing a defense ranked 31st in the league in EPA per play allowed — one of the worst in modern Cowboys history.
